On this episode of B's and Queens with Caitlin Palmer, we meet Dr. Andrew Knight of the University of Winchester. Dr. Andrew led a survey study of more than 2,500 dogs to explore links between dog diet and health outcomes, suggesting that nutritionally sound vegan diets may be healthier and less hazardous than conventional or raw meat-based diets. Behavioral issues are the #1 reason why dogs end up in shelters. According to the ASPCA approximately 3.1 million dogs are surrendered or placed in U.S. animal shelters every year. Even more worrisome? Thousands never get adopted. But there is good news! We can quite literally save the life of a dog with proper training and care. We simply must learn to listen to our dogs, communicate effectively, correct bad behaviors, and respond appropriately. With a little love and lots of patience, almost all issues can be overcome. On this episode of B's and Queens with Caitlin Palmer, we meet Dr. Vanessa Spano, who's a veterinary behavioralist. Dr. Vanessa provides veterinary support for the ASPCA adoption animals and victims of animal cruelty and hoarding. They talk about anxiety in dogs, what it is and how to treat it. On this episode of B's and Queens with Caitlin Palmer, we meet Dr. Evan Antin. While most people may recognize the local vet that takes care of their pets, chances are there are few vets that are recognized outside of their community. Dr. Evan Antin is one of the few vets that may actually be familiar to most of the population. He has more than a million followers on social media, where he shares his work with animals ranging from baby rhinoceros to tiny puppies, and is PEOPLE magazine's Pet Vet. He also has an Animal Planet show where people can watch him treat a large range of exotic animals. His work can take him all over the world, though he works at the Conejo Valley Veterinary Hospital in Southern California when he's home. In one episode of Evan Goes Wild, he must get deworming medication into an elephant. Elephant's have a keen sense of smell, and though he wrapped the pills in attractive “pill pockets” made from grass, grains, and fruit, the elephant still knew which one had medicine in it. Through patience, respect, and trust in the animal, he was able to convince it to eat the medication. This is just one example of many patient and sweet moments he has with animals. Reagan started writing ‘Griffin's Heart' after the death of her soulmate animal, Griffin, as a way to help heal her wounded heart and find meaning in her grief. Griffin's Heart provides readers with interactive tools, healing exercises, and unwavering companionship to help them navigate their grief and honor the life of their beloved animal ‘being.' The culture of grief when it comes to our animal companions leaves many bereaved pet owners feeling lost and isolated. Too often, the expectation from friends and family is that the mourning period should last no more than a few days to weeks. But the loss of an animal can be equally as devastating as a human loss — it's just that the support and resources for this brand of grief have been in short supply.
